Transaction 37aaf570b14a09a1821cd7145dee1263adca6f64e6b473d7581177f625ddf967

1 Input
2 Outputs
  • 37aaf570b14a09a1821cd7145dee1263adca6f64e6b473d7581177f625ddf967:0
  • value  39020996
    address  1G3FKUs68cPWzuVg13jz7DirmkEZxPxafq
  • 37aaf570b14a09a1821cd7145dee1263adca6f64e6b473d7581177f625ddf967:1
  • value  147892688
    address  3DhPqhQrMcuerBStVEYsBnXSpgnKhYQhod